The BaseLineOption“Stazione Marittima” The main feature of this proposal is the location of the Workshop Building, which is down-town, in the town centre, directly located on the see side, near (within walking distance) to several hotels, a number of restaurants, most of Trieste Museums, the historical nucleus of the town and the most elegant shopping area.

  6. Workshop building • At the Stazione Marittima Congress Centre, in the centre of the town, directly on the see side. The auditorium proposed is “Oceania” Room, version A + B, 132 seats (if needed, the option “Oceania” Room, version A + B + C, 275 seats can be considered). • A secretariat room will be available in the same building as well as a “terminal” room. • Lunches (Catering Service) will be served at the Congress Centre.

  7. Hotel accommodation • As a base-line we propose “3 stars” hotels in the town center, within walking distance from the Congress Centre. The cost of a single room can be about 100 € per night; sharing a double room can result in about 2/3 that cost per person. • In the center of the town, at a few minutes walk from the Stazione Marittima, there are also three “4 stars” hotels. • No transportation to/from hotels is needed. • Lunches • Voucers for the catering service at the congress centre, ~ 120 € for the six days. • Dinners • free for dinner; in the town center, and particularly near the see, they can found several restaurants with quite diversified offers (from pizza to a full fish dinners). Social program • It will include: • a welcome drink on the arrival evening • a banquet • a half a day excursion to Aquileia, to visit the relevant ruins of the Roman harbour installation • at least two 3 hour excursions in Trieste surroundings to visit (i) Miramare park and castle and (ii) Grotta Gigante, an immense natural cave, rich of geological masterpieces; these excursions can take place immediately after lunch with delayed afternoon Workshop sessions • the afteroon sessions of the days for which no excursion is foressen, can be quite anticipated to leave free time in late afternoon for visiting the town and the Museums and for shopping in the town centre

  11. Alternative OptionThe “Abdus Salam” International Center for Theoretical Physics • Advantages: • cheaper housing • (~50% respect to hotels • In Trieste centre) • Disadvantages: • 10 Km from dowtown • (served by buses in • working hours, poorly • served during evening • and night)
